WebThe results of the studies are assessed in three sections, investigating the relationship between low back pain and 1) hip internal rotation ROM, 2) hip external rotation ROM and 3) hip total rotation ROM. Asymmetrical (right versus left, lead versus non-lead) and limited hip internal rotation ROM were common findings in patients with LBP. WebAug 13, 2015 · They found that hip external rotator strength was significantly and positively associated with peak hip external rotation net joint moments (r = 0.47), greater peak knee internal rotation net joint moments (r = 0.41), greater hip range of motion in the frontal plane (r = 0.49), and less knee range of motion in the transverse plane excursion (r ...
